Chemistry Check For Muslim Singles

Start with what matters beyond attraction: shared values and long-term goals. For many Muslim singles, faith practice, family expectations, and views on marriage shape daily life. Ask gentle, specific questions early—How important is regular prayer to you? How do you imagine balancing religious observance with work or travel?—to discover whether core values align without making assumptions.

Talk about lifestyle fit and household expectations. Discuss routines, dietary habits, socializing, and how holidays or family gatherings are observed. Simple prompts like Do you prefer quiet evenings at home or frequent social outings? and How involved are you with extended family? help reveal practical compatibility before commitment.

Clarify relationship goals and timing. People within the same community can still seek very different outcomes: casual dating, courtship with marriage in mind, or companionship without immediate plans. Phrase questions respectfully: What are you hoping to find right now? When do you see marriage as a priority, if at all?

Explore communication style and conflict resolution. Talk about how you both like to give and receive feedback, how you handle disagreements, and what feels supportive in tense moments. Try asking How do you prefer to resolve misunderstandings? and What helps you feel heard when we disagree? to set expectations early.

Set boundaries with clarity and kindness. Boundaries around dating etiquette, physical intimacy, family involvement, and privacy are personal and often influenced by faith and culture. Share your limits, listen without judgment, and confirm consent around topics that matter to both of you.

Use thoughtful, open-ended questions to deepen understanding. Some useful starters: What traditions from your upbringing do you want to keep? How do you balance personal ambition and family responsibilities? What role does spirituality play in your day-to-day life? These help move conversation from surface chemistry to real fit.

Finally, give compatibility time to reveal itself. Chemistry can spark quickly, but alignment in values, goals, and communication shows over several conversations and shared experiences. Dating Confidence Reset

If you feel tired of slow replies, fading conversations, or matches that don’t click, start with small, practical shifts that restore calm and control.

Clarify Your Intent

Decide what you want from a conversation before you open a chat: practice, casual conversation, or someone to meet. State that intent gently in your profile or early messages—clear goals help you avoid wasting energy on mismatched paths.

Set Realistic Expectations

Remember that most online conversations are experiments, not finals. Expect some chats to fizzle and some people to ghost; that’s normal. Focus on what you can control: your tone, your follow-up, and how quickly you move from messaging to meeting if that’s your aim.

Pace Conversations With Purpose

Match the other person’s rhythm for the first few messages, then guide the pace with one clear next step: swap a light question, suggest a short call, or propose a casual meet-up. Avoid endless texting by setting simple time or topic limits for each exchange.

Choose Matches More Thoughtfully

Use profile cues to prioritize people who share values or habits that matter to you. A few aligned preferences are better than many ambiguous matches. When a conversation doesn’t show curiosity or respect, politely move on—your time is a filter.

Notice Small Wins

Track progress in concrete ways: a message that felt easy, a date that arrived on time, or a connection where you both share laughter. Celebrate those small indicators of growth instead of waiting for a perfect outcome.

Keep Emotional Steadiness

Build simple routines to protect your mood: limit daily app time, take breaks after discouraging interactions, and do things that recharge you. When you’re calm and grounded, you make clearer decisions and attract people who match that steadiness.

Practical checkpoint: Before you send your next message, ask: Am I clear about what I want? Is this conversation moving me toward that goal? If the answer is no, adjust the pace, clarify your intent, or step away—confident dating is choosing how you spend your attention.
